The DeFi Boom: Ethereum Powering Digital Assets

Ethereum has emerged as the dominant platform for Decentralized Finance (DeFi), powering a rapid surge in innovative financial applications. Participants can now access a range of DeFi services, such as lending, borrowing, trading, and insurance, all without intermediaries. Ethereum's scalability and smart contract nature make it the ideal platform for developing these trustless financial systems.

Furthermore, the Ethereum ecosystem boasts a active community of developers and researchers constantly driving the boundaries of DeFi. This ongoing innovation ensures that DeFi continues to evolve, offering enhanced choices for individuals to contribute in the future of finance.

Decentralization Explained: How Bitcoin and Ethereum Work

Decentralization is a key concept behind both Ethereum, revolutionizing financial transactions. Unlike traditional systems that rely on single points, Bitcoin and Ethereum distribute power across a peer-to-peer system of computers. This mitigates the risk of single points of failure, making it more secure.

Bitcoin uses a public record to track and verify events. Every transaction is shared across the network, where miners validate it using complex algorithms. Once verified, the event is added to a block permanently. This unchangeable record ensures accountability and reduces the possibility of fraud.

Ethereum takes this concept further by allowing developers to deploy applications on its platform. These copyright can automate processes and communicate with each other, creating a evolving ecosystem of tools.

This distributed architecture of Bitcoin and Ethereum has the potential to revolutionize many industries by increasing efficiency. It empowers individuals by giving them control over their data and assets.
